What is Epoxy Zinc Phosphate Primer?
Epoxy Zinc Phosphate Primer is a two-component epoxy-based anti-corrosion primer formulated with zinc phosphate pigments. It is widely used as a protective base coat for metal surfaces to prevent rust and corrosion before applying the final paint coating.
This primer provides strong bonding with the surface and enhances the overall life of the coating system.

Where Epoxy Zinc Phosphate Primer is Used
Epoxy zinc phosphate primer is commonly applied in industries exposed to moisture, chemicals, and harsh environmental conditions.
Industrial Manufacturing
Used for coating fabricated metal parts, machinery, and industrial equipment.
Construction & Infrastructure
Applied on structural steel, bridges, and heavy metal structures for corrosion protection.
Automotive Industry
Used as a primer for vehicle parts and heavy equipment to ensure proper paint adhesion.
Engineering and Fabrication Units
Ideal for fabricated steel products, frames, and industrial components.
Marine & Outdoor Applications
Protects metal surfaces exposed to humidity, water, and environmental conditions.
